The Dauntless Elite call it a day

By Ben Tipple

Yorkshire punk outfit The Dauntless Elite recently called it a day. “Our gig next Friday will be our last Leeds gig for a long long time. We’re putting the Elite on ice to start something fresh and new. This indefinite break is for personal reasons and has nothing to do with the criminal process some of us are involved with. That money was just resting in our account,” the band announced, somewhat tongue in cheek, on Facebook ahead of their Leeds show.

The Dauntless Elite had played together for more than a decade. They may be playing a final show in East Anglia, however according to sources remains unlikely.
